Panasonic Viera TH-46PZ81 Freesat TV Preview

By Riyad Emeran (trustedreviews.com)

With the Freesat launch only a couple of weeks old, Panasonic already has the service integrated into its TVs.

Panasonic's PZ81 Freesat enabled range will launch in 42 and 46in sizes in June, with a 50in model shipping in July - it was the 46in TH-46PZ81 that I got my paws on. First impressions of the set are very good, which is unsurprising considering that...

The glossy black bezel from last year's models has been carried over, but the design looks even more sleek this time around. The speakers are mounted below the screen to keep dimensions to a minimum, but the speaker grille is curved rather than flat -...

Panasonic TH46PZ81

By John Archer (igizmo.co.uk)

Panasonic's latest plasma TV boasts not one, not two, but three TV technology firsts.

Within the Freesat service you can currently find nearly 80 channels, around 50 of which are TV (as opposed to radio) channels. The 46PZ81 can, of course, receive every last one of these channels, including the two HD offerings: BBC HD and ITV HD

Manufacturer's Description


"freesat" is a digital satellite service that offers free HD (High-definition) TV programmers. With PZ81 series with freesat built-in, you can enjoy sharp pictures, vivid colors, multi-channel sound, and various services with the interactive contents. Intelligent frame creation achieves excellent moving picture resolution and flicker-less images. With 50Hz video signal input, the intelligent frame creation achieves high moving picture resolution even in fast-motion scenes. This function makes new frame that was calculated by speed and direction of motion. It allows natural frame-to-frame transitions to occur for smooth motion images with high resolution. Every image is richly expressive from bright scenes, such as scorching desert landscapes, to dark cave scenes. Contrast is enhanced by the real black drive system (a pre-discharge control system) and a higher base luminance from improvements made during panel production process. The high contrast creates deep, robust blacks and reproduces scenes with a delicate balance of light and shadow. 5,120 equivalent steps of gradation lends natural expression to images such as sunsets. VIERA's large color space covers 110% of the HDTV color standard. This wide gamut has been achieved by an advanced panel structure and a newly developed filter, which produce richer, more vivid coloring. VIERA Link lets you operate other connected Panasonic AV components using only the VIERA TV's remote control unit. You can view a slideshow of your photos on VIERA's big beautiful screen just by simply remove the SD memory card from your digital still camera, and slip it in to the slot. You can also enjoy full-HD (1920 x 1080) video clips recorded with an HD camcorder will fill the large TV screen.
